tworzymy funkcjonalne
oprogramowania dla firm

zmieniamy problemy w rozwiązania

Zapewniamy doradztwo i wsparcie ekspertów

Nasi programiści realizują projekty wpływające na życie ludzi na całym świecie. Nasze kilkunastoletnie doświadczenie i know-how poparte jest kilkudziesięcioma projektami dla największych firm na świecie.

Tworzenie oprogramowania end-to-end

więcej

Tworzenie oprogramowania end-to-end

Realizujemy projekty od początku do końca. Przychodzisz do nas z problemem a my definiujemy pomysł na jego rozwiązanie i dopasowujemy go do specyfiki procesów biznesowych zachodzących w Twojej firmie.

Budujemy zespół projektowy złożony ze specjalistów, którzy przeanalizują koncepcję i potwierdzą możliwości osiągnięcia założonych celów projektu.

Rozwój oprogramowania wydzielonej części projektu

więcej

Rozwój oprogramowania wydzielonej części projektu

Bierzemy odpowiedzialność technologiczną za realizację części projektu Klienta. Dojrzały technologicznie i kompetencyjnie zespół tworzy projekt pod opieką doświadczonego Delivery Managera.

Jako Klient masz wgląd w postępy prac nad projektem, rozkład zadań czy status sprintu. Umożliwiamy Ci kontakt z członkami zespołu projektowego, tak abyś mógł porozmawiać o postępie prac czy ewentualnych wątpliwościach.

Testowanie oprogramowania

więcej

Testowanie oprogramowania

Mamy doświadczenie w testowaniu oprogramowania. Metody dostosowujemy do specyfiki projektu i problemów, które mamy rozwiązać. Dobrze przeprowadzony proces testowania daje gwarancję sukcesu późniejszego wdrożenia nowego oprogramowania w firmie.

Wykorzystujemy:

  • Black/white testing
  • testy akceptacyjne
  • testy jednostkowe
  • testy funkcyjne
  • testowanie regresyjne
  • load/stress testing
  • automatyczne i manualne

Tworzenie oprogramowania end-to-end

więcej

Tworzenie oprogramowania end-to-end

Realizujemy projekty od początku do końca. Przychodzisz do nas z problemem a my definiujemy pomysł na jego rozwiązanie i dopasowujemy go do specyfiki procesów biznesowych zachodzących w Twojej firmie.

Budujemy zespół projektowy złożony ze specjalistów, którzy przeanalizują koncepcję i potwierdzą możliwości osiągnięcia założonych celów projektu.

Rozwój oprogramowania wydzielonej części projektu

więcej

Rozwój oprogramowania wydzielonej części projektu

Bierzemy odpowiedzialność technologiczną za realizację części projektu Klienta. Dojrzały technologicznie i kompetencyjnie zespół tworzy projekt pod opieką doświadczonego Delivery Managera.

Jako Klient masz wgląd w postępy prac nad projektem, rozkład zadań czy status sprintu. Umożliwiamy Ci kontakt z członkami zespołu projektowego, tak abyś mógł porozmawiać o postępie prac czy ewentualnych wątpliwościach.

Testowanie oprogramowania

więcej

Testowanie oprogramowania

Mamy doświadczenie w testowaniu oprogramowania. Metody dostosowujemy do specyfiki projektu i problemów, które mamy rozwiązać. Dobrze przeprowadzony proces testowania daje gwarancję sukcesu późniejszego wdrożenia nowego oprogramowania w firmie.

Wykorzystujemy:

  • Black/white testing
  • testy akceptacyjne
  • testy jednostkowe
  • testy funkcyjne
  • testowanie regresyjne
  • load/stress testing
  • automatyczne i manualne

Technologia

Czego możesz spodziewać się po współpracy z nami

Time & Material

więcej

Time & Material

Podstawową korzyścią rozliczania Time & Material jest elastyczność. Płacisz tylko za faktycznie wykonaną pracę. Nie ograniczają Cię ramy wcześniej ustalonego planu kosztów. Zyskujesz swobodę we wprowadzaniu zmian w projekcie, dodawaniu nowych funkcjonalności czy dostosowania oprogramowania do zmieniających się wymogów prawnych.

Dokumentacja techniczna

więcej

Dokumentacja techniczna

Oprogramowanie (aplikacje czy systemy) tworzymy z najwyższą starannością i dbałością o jakość. Do każdego projektu tworzymy dokumentację techniczną zawierającą opis metody działania programu, zastosowanych w nim algorytmów, działanie i rozmieszczenie poszczególnych komponentów. Mając prawidłowo przygotowaną dokumentację techniczną późniejsze wprowadzanie modyfikacji jest dużo prostsze i szybsze, a w efekcie tańsze.

Iteracyjność

więcej

Iteracyjność

My tworzymy oprogramowanie „od ogółu do szczegółu” a Ty decydujesz w którym momencie projekt jest skończony. Dzięki temu sprawnie dostosujemy je do potrzeb Twojego biznesu.

Time & Material

więcej

Time & Material

Podstawową korzyścią rozliczania Time & Material jest elastyczność. Płacisz tylko za faktycznie wykonaną pracę. Nie ograniczają Cię ramy wcześniej ustalonego planu kosztów. Zyskujesz swobodę we wprowadzaniu zmian w projekcie, dodawaniu nowych funkcjonalności czy dostosowania oprogramowania do zmieniających się wymogów prawnych.

Dokumentacja techniczna

więcej

Dokumentacja techniczna

Oprogramowanie (aplikacje czy systemy) tworzymy z najwyższą starannością i dbałością o jakość. Do każdego projektu tworzymy dokumentację techniczną zawierającą opis metody działania programu, zastosowanych w nim algorytmów, działanie i rozmieszczenie poszczególnych komponentów. Mając prawidłowo przygotowaną dokumentację techniczną późniejsze wprowadzanie modyfikacji jest dużo prostsze i szybsze, a w efekcie tańsze.

Iteracyjność

więcej

Iteracyjność

My tworzymy oprogramowanie „od ogółu do szczegółu” a Ty decydujesz w którym momencie projekt jest skończony. Dzięki temu sprawnie dostosujemy je do potrzeb Twojego biznesu.

Proces współpracy

Czego możesz spodziewać się po współpracy z nami

Nie zaczynami prac bez dogłębnego poznania Twoich potrzeb i analizy procesów biznesowych, które zachodzą w Twojej firmie. Podczas spotkania poznajemy potrzeby, specyfikę procesów, które miałyby być obsługiwane przez wytworzone przez nas oprogramowanie, próbujemy dotrzeć do problemów z którymi najczęściej spotykają się Twoi pracownicy, a którym stworzone przez nas oprogramowanie ma pomóc. Ustalamy co i jak możemy zrealizować.

Mając wytyczne po spotkaniu, siadamy z naszymi ekspertami i rozkładamy potrzeby projektowe na części pierwsze. Dopiero dogłębna analiza, wskazanie potencjalnych zagrożeń i słabych punktów pozwala na przygotowanie propozycji rozwiązania dopasowanego do rzeczywistych potrzeb.

Dobieramy zespół projektowy, którego kompetencje najlepiej odpowiadają wyzwaniom stawianym przez projekt. Planujemy, programujemy, testujemy i dokumentujemy kolejne etapy realizacji projektu, pod okiem doświadczonego Delivery Managera.

Kiedy uznamy, że oprogramowanie (system czy aplikacja) jest gotowe przechodzimy do fazy testów głównych. To odpowiednio przygotowane testy pozwalają na właściwą weryfikację oprogramowania. Dopiero po ich pozytywnym przejściu możemy przejść do kolejnego i często ostatniego etapu.

Najbardziej oczekiwany etap ale będący również nie lada wyzwaniem. W procesie wdrożenia zaangażowany jest zespół, który tworzył oprogramowanie. Monitoruje uruchamianie systemu, i na bieżąco usuwa nieprawidłowości, które mogą pojawić się przy starcie aplikacji i wdrażaniu jej w istniejące już środowisko. Wdrożenie może obejmować także szkolenie pracowników z obsługi wykonanego przez nas oprogramowania.

W trakcie pracy na nowym oprogramowaniu pojawia się wiele pomysłów na nowe funkcjonalności ale także często pojawia się potrzeba wsparcia technicznego. Nasi specjaliści znając oprogramowanie od podszewki, skutecznie znajdują rozwiązania na pojawiające się problemy i wyzwania.

Proces współpracy

  • Spotkanie

    Nie zaczynami prac bez dogłębnego poznania Twoich potrzeb i analizy procesów biznesowych, które zachodzą w Twojej firmie. Podczas spotkania poznajemy potrzeby, specyfikę procesów, które miałyby być obsługiwane przez wytworzone przez nas oprogramowanie, próbujemy dotrzeć do problemów z którymi najczęściej spotykają się Twoi pracownicy, a którym stworzone przez nas oprogramowanie ma pomóc. Ustalamy co i jak możemy zrealizować.

  • Analiza i proof of concept

    Mając wytyczne po spotkaniu, siadamy z naszymi ekspertami i rozkładamy potrzeby projektowe na części pierwsze. Dopiero dogłębna analiza, wskazanie potencjalnych zagrożeń i słabych punktów pozwala na przygotowanie propozycji rozwiązania dopasowanego do rzeczywistych potrzeb.

  • Realizacja projektu

    Dobieramy zespół projektowy, którego kompetencje najlepiej odpowiadają wyzwaniom stawianym przez projekt. Planujemy, programujemy, testujemy i dokumentujemy kolejne etapy realizacji projektu, pod okiem doświadczonego Delivery Managera.

  • Testowanie

    Kiedy uznamy, że oprogramowanie (system czy aplikacja) jest gotowe przechodzimy do fazy testów głównych. To odpowiednio przygotowane testy pozwalają na właściwą weryfikację oprogramowania. Dopiero po ich pozytywnym przejściu możemy przejść do kolejnego i często ostatniego etapu.

  • Wdrożenie

    Najbardziej oczekiwany etap ale będący również nie lada wyzwaniem. W procesie wdrożenia zaangażowany jest zespół, który tworzył oprogramowanie. Monitoruje uruchamianie systemu, i na bieżąco usuwa nieprawidłowości, które mogą pojawić się przy starcie aplikacji i wdrażaniu jej w istniejące już środowisko. Wdrożenie może obejmować także szkolenie pracowników z obsługi wykonanego przez nas oprogramowania.

  • Utrzymanie

    W trakcie pracy na nowym oprogramowaniu pojawia się wiele pomysłów na nowe funkcjonalności ale także często pojawia się potrzeba wsparcia technicznego. Nasi specjaliści znając oprogramowanie od podszewki, skutecznie znajdują rozwiązania na pojawiające się problemy i wyzwania.

Chcesz wiedzieć więcej? Napisz do nas!

Współpracujemy